Antlr4 Lexer with two continuous parentheses

My text is : Function(argument, function(argument)). When I use g4 DEBUGGER to generate the tree. It will works when there is blank between the last two parentheses: Function(argument, function(argument) ). But the debugger will say unexpected ‘))’ when there is not a blank. So, how should I revise my grammar to make it?

It confuses me a lot.

>Solution :

(It will be much easier to confirm the answer to your question if you post the grammar, or at least a stripped down version that demonstrates the issue. Note: Often, stripping down to a minimal example to demonstrate the issue will result in you finding your own answer.)

That said, based upon your error message, I would guess that you have a Lexer rule that matches )). If you do, then ANTLR will match that rule and create that token rather than creating two ) tokens.

Most of the time this mistake originates from not understanding that the Lexer is completely independent of the parser. The Lexer recognizes streams of characters and produces a stream of tokens, and then the parser matched rules against that stream of tokens. In this case, I would guess that the parser rule is looking to match a ) token, but finds the )) token instead. Those are two different tokens, so the parser rule will fail.
